Transaction 166df1bfaa67de17544893a935a59f506e651db9a3662a5baae5d50919f25d4a
1 Input
1 Output
-
166df1bfaa67de17544893a935a59f506e651db9a3662a5baae5d50919f25d4a:0
- value
- 162808
- script pubkey
- OP_0 OP_PUSHBYTES_20 165d4e5073a3ca450d531d6d0fc647d344aa1bbd
- address
- bc1qzew5u5rn509y2r2nr4ksl3j86dz25xaac82cjh